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 Notice: Undefined index: name in /home/exbb/exbb.info/www/community/include/lib.php on line 293 ExBB Community :: Версия для печати :: Мод: Подсветка синтаксиса языков программирования [3]
ExBB Community » Файловый ExBB » Модификации и дополнения » Мод: Подсветка синтаксиса языков программирования

Страниц (3): « 1 2 [3]
 

31. - 19 сентября 2013 — 04:45 - перейти к сообщению
Посмотрел содержимое. А что, когда-то в ExBB был функционал автоустановки модов? Не понял
32. - 19 сентября 2013 — 18:14 - перейти к сообщению
Установился мод безо всяких проблем



Одно мне не нравится - шрифт крупноват. Это можно как-то поправить?
33. - 19 сентября 2013 — 22:33 - перейти к сообщению
Так если каким FireBug-ом поискать?
34. 1Bot - 2 октября 2013 — 11:59 - перейти к сообщению
На одном из форумов есть интересный функционал:
- Свернуть/Развернуть код
- Перенос строк
- Подсветка синтаксиса доступна зарегистрированным участникам Форума
35. 1Bot - 14 октября 2013 — 06:30 - перейти к сообщению
Amri пишет:

Вопрос немного не в тему, но все же. Как изменить цвет кода в библиотеке GeShi? Ибо тема темная, и шарповский код не видно


В папке languages есть файлы, которые соответствуют каждому из языков программирования, для которого осуществляется подсветка кода.
В этих файлах и задаются ключевые слова, ограничители комментариев, и, что важно для Вас, стили отображения этого. Для применения своей цветовой гаммы, необходимо редактировать массив $language_data[ 'STYLES' ]
36. - 27 октября 2013 — 12:06 - перейти к сообщению
Столкнулся с крайне неприятным косяком GeShi.
Всё одинарные кавычки он подменяет двойными. Нахмурился
После такой модификации поиском в коде можно искать до скончания века.
Да и вообще это в корне неверно - у одинарных и двойных кавычек разный функционал.
Короче я разочарован. Огорчение
(Добавление)
Проблему вроде решил - GeShi не причем, решение опишу чуть позже.
37. - 27 октября 2013 — 15:27 - перейти к сообщению
Хотел написать свой вариант установки данного мода (с исправленной ошибкой), но потом передумал, т.к. там всего лишь нужно код

CODE:
$source_code = str_replace("'", '"', $source_code);


заменить кодом

CODE:
$source_code = str_replace("'", "'", $source_code);
38. - 27 октября 2013 — 15:55 - перейти к сообщению
Вот сразу не увидел, что форум код неверно отобразил, а поправить уже не могу. Огорчение
Ну очень маленькое время для возможности редактирования выставлено.

Изменения в коде должно выглядеть так



Я пересобрал мод и поправил описание. Прикрепляю к посту.
(Добавление)
Остался ещё один неприятный побочный эффект.
Если ищем одну строку - текст будет найден.
Если же нужно найти кусок кода, то ничего не выйдет.
По каким-то непонятным мне причинам текст взятый в буфер обмена содержит между строками лишние переносы строк.



Как с этим бороться даже мыслей никаких нет. Огорчение
39. - 28 октября 2013 — 18:19 - перейти к сообщению
Данный мод не смотря на простоту установки вряд ли можно рекомендовать к использованию, т.к. мало того, что есть нерешенные проблемы, которые я озвучивал вчера - сегодня убедился что он реально грузит сервер и время генерации страницы увеличивается в десятки раз. Растерялся

Буду искать возможность подсветки кода на ява скриптах.

Яндекс.Метрика   

Powered by ExBB
[Script Execution time: 0.0399]     [ ]